TV Size and Weight, How much does best buy charge to mount a tv

TVs come in a wide array of sizes and weights, and this directly impacts the mounting process. Larger, heavier TVs require more robust mounting hardware and potentially more labor time. A 65-inch, 100-pound TV will undoubtedly cost more to mount than a 40-inch, 40-pound model, given the added stress on the mount and the potential need for more advanced support structures.

Consider the scale of the screen and the extra support it demands. This extra cost reflects the need for sturdier components and the added complexity in installation.

Mounting Location

The location of the mounting point greatly influences the cost. Mounting on a wall stud provides a strong and stable base, often making the mounting process faster and less expensive. Conversely, mounting on drywall or an irregular surface may necessitate specialized hardware or additional workarounds. This added complexity and the need for unique support structures can increase the cost significantly.

Accessibility to the mounting area is also critical; difficult-to-reach locations or those requiring specialized tools increase labor costs. Imagine mounting a TV in a high-ceilinged room – it might be a higher-cost job than one in a typical living room.

DIY Mounting: Benefits and Drawbacks

A DIY approach can potentially save money, but it comes with significant risks. Understanding the mounting hardware, wall type, and TV weight is crucial. Improper installation could damage the TV, wall, or even cause injury. DIY success often hinges on detailed research, careful planning, and having the necessary tools and expertise. It’s essential to consider the potential risks before opting for this route.

Safety Considerations in TV Mounting

Ensuring the safety of the installation process is paramount. Using appropriate anchors for the wall type, correct mounting hardware for the TV, and adequate support are critical. Checking the TV’s weight capacity against the mount’s specifications is vital to prevent accidents. These measures prevent potential damage and injury. For instance, a heavy TV on a weak wall requires a more substantial mount, and proper safety precautions are essential.
